FAQs About Chemical Peels
What are Chemical Peels?
A chemical peel is a non-invasive facial procedure that involves the application of acids such as AHAs/BHAs to the skin. This solution gently exfoliates the top layers of the skin, promoting the removal of dead skin cells and stimulating the growth of new, healthier skin. What do Chemical Peels Treat?
Chemical peels are a versatile solution for addressing a wide range of skin concerns. They can effectively treat issues such as fine lines and wrinkles, uneven skin tone, sun damage, acne scars, and pigmentation irregularities. Additionally, chemical peels can help reduce the appearance of enlarged pores and improve the overall texture and smoothness of the skin. The specific benefits and results vary depending on the type of chemical peel chosen and your individual skin type.
